About The Job

Google's projects, like our users, span the globe and require managers to keep the big picture in focus while being able to dive into the unique engineering challenges we face daily. As a Technical Program Manager at Google, you lead complex, multi-disciplinary engineering projects using your engineering expertise. You plan requirements with internal customers and usher projects through the entire project lifecycle. This includes managing project schedules, identifying risks and clearly communicating them to project stakeholders. You're equally at home explaining your team's analyses and recommendations to executives as you are discussing the technical trade-offs in product development with engineers.

Using your extensive technical and leadership expertise, you manage projects of various size and scope, identifying future opportunities, improving processes and driving the technical directions of your programs.

Responsibilities

  • Drive program outcomes for a portfolio of programs, focusing on efficiency and quality. Design, launch, standardize, and continuously enhance the operational processes for various workflows.
  • Develop and implement frameworks for tracking and reporting on the delivery and quality of work, ensuring goals are met. Act as the first point-of-contact for volume management and deliverable tracking, coordinating across multiple Product Areas (PAs).
  • Ensure smooth execution of projects by identifying and resolving bottlenecks and risks. Utilize data analysis to monitor performance, identify trends, and drive operational improvements.
  • Develop and maintain documentation, best practices, and playbooks for operations.
  • Partner with cross-functional teams, including engineering, product management, and technical writers, to enhance tooling and support for operations program.
